Nahida Nakad (Arabic: ناهدة نكد) (born on March 15, 1960 in Lebanon) is a Lebanese and Italian TV reporter and journalist. She was Editorial Director of FRANCE 24 TV station and Monte Carlo Doualiya Arabic language radio. Author of three books in French (Un couple dans la Guerre, A la Recherché du Liban Perdu, and Derrière Le Voile). Nahida Nakad Receives "Arab Woman of the Year" Distinction at the Takreem Arab Achievement Awards. She was the Head of the Arabic Service at “Audiovisuel Extérieur de France” since 2009. Since 2013 she is a consultant in international relations at Public Diplomacy. She hol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Journalism and Political Science from St Mary’s College, California and the American University of Beirut.

    Career timeline

  • 1982–1985: Journalist and Reporter for Al Hawadeth magazine
  • 1987-1991: Producer-Journalist in TF1's bureau in Rome
  • 1991-1994: Journalist in TF1's Foreign Service in Paris
  • 1994–2008: Senior Reporter for TF1
  • 2008- FEB 2012: Head of the Arabic department of France 24 and Monte Carlo Doualiya Radio
  • Feb 2012 : Editorial Director three language channel France 24
  • Feb 2013–Present: International Consultant at Public Diplomacy
